The Psychology of Collection: Why Do Players Collect?
The role of innate human tendencies such as curiosity and achievement
Humans are naturally curious beings, driven by an intrinsic desire to explore and understand their environment. Collection systems tap into this curiosity by presenting players with a variety of items or challenges that invite investigation. Additionally, the achievement motive fuels players’ desire to complete sets or obtain rare items, providing a sense of progression and mastery. For example, in Pokémon, players are motivated to complete their Pokédex — a task rooted in curiosity and achievement — which fosters sustained engagement over hundreds of hours.
The impact of reward anticipation and dopamine release
Psychologically, the act of collecting triggers the brain’s reward system, particularly the release of dopamine—a neurotransmitter associated with pleasure and motivation. The anticipation of obtaining a new item or completing a collection activates this system, creating a pleasurable cycle that encourages continued play. Research shows that the unpredictability of rewards, as seen in loot box mechanics, amplifies dopamine release, making the collection process even more addictive and compelling.
How collection triggers a sense of competence and mastery
Achieving collection milestones enhances players’ feelings of competence and mastery, key components of self-determination theory. When players see tangible evidence of their skill—such as completing a difficult set—they experience a boost in self-efficacy. This sense of mastery motivates further engagement, as players strive to attain increasingly challenging goals. For instance, in Genshin Impact, collecting rare characters and weapons provides a continual sense of progression and expertise.
Emotional Attachment and Personal Identity in Collections
Building emotional bonds with in-game items or collections
Players often develop emotional connections to their collections, viewing them as extensions of their identity. This bond is reinforced through narrative context or personal achievements associated with specific items. For example, rare skins in Fortnite become symbols of perseverance and status, fostering pride and attachment that go beyond mere aesthetics.
The influence of personalization and customization options
Allowing players to customize and personalize their collections deepens emotional investment. When players can modify or display their items uniquely—such as decorating virtual homes in The Sims—they forge stronger personal identities within the game world. This personalization transforms collections from static assets into meaningful expressions of self.
How collections contribute to players’ self-expression and status
Collections often serve as social signals, conveying a player’s dedication, skill, or status within a community. In games like World of Warcraft, rare mounts or titles function as symbols of achievement, influencing how players are perceived by peers. Such social recognition reinforces motivation to pursue and showcase collections, intertwining personal identity with social dynamics.
Cognitive Biases and Behavioral Triggers in Collection Systems
The effect of scarcity and exclusivity on motivation
Scarcity and exclusivity activate a strong psychological drive to acquire rare items, rooted in the scarcity principle—people value things more when they are limited. Limited-edition skins or event-specific collectibles in games like League of Legends create urgency and elevate desirability, encouraging players to prioritize collection efforts to avoid missing out.
The power of variable rewards and loot box mechanics
Variable reward schedules, such as loot boxes, leverage the unpredictability of reward delivery to maximize engagement. This randomness taps into the same neural pathways as gambling, making the collection process addictive. Studies indicate that this unpredictability significantly boosts player retention, as players are motivated by the hope of receiving rare or valuable items.
The role of memory and nostalgia in driving collection habits
Nostalgia plays a crucial role in motivating players to collect items that evoke sentimental memories. Classic character skins or retro-themed collections tap into this emotional resonance, encouraging players to recreate or preserve their gaming history. This emotional pull often sustains long-term collection habits and deepens engagement.
Social Dynamics and Collection Systems
Peer influence and social comparison in collection achievements
Players are heavily influenced by their social environment. Seeing peers showcase rare collections or achieve high rankings motivates others to emulate or surpass these accomplishments. Leaderboards and showcase features in games like GTA Online foster a competitive environment that drives collection efforts through social comparison.
Cooperative vs. competitive collection motivations
Different social contexts motivate collection behaviors: cooperation encourages players to complete shared goals, while competition drives them to outperform others. Games like Destiny 2 incorporate both approaches, with raids requiring teamwork and leaderboards fostering rivalry, each reinforcing the psychological investment in collections.
How social recognition enhances psychological investment
Recognition from peers, through in-game awards or social media sharing, amplifies players’ sense of achievement and belonging. This feedback loop encourages ongoing collection pursuits, as players seek validation and social standing within their gaming communities.
Designing Collection Systems with Psychological Engagement in Mind
Balancing challenge and reward to sustain interest
Effective collection systems strike a balance between difficulty and reward. If the challenge is too high, players may become frustrated; if too low, interest may wane. Progressive difficulty and tiered rewards, as seen in Animal Crossing, maintain motivation by providing achievable goals with satisfying payoffs.
Integrating narrative and lore to deepen emotional connection
Embedding collections within a compelling narrative or lore enhances emotional investment. For example, collecting artifacts tied to a game’s storyline, such as in Horizon Zero Dawn, transforms the act of gathering into a meaningful exploration of the game world and its history.
Leveraging social and community features to reinforce motivation
Features like guilds, trading, and social leaderboards foster community engagement around collections. These social mechanisms create a sense of shared purpose and friendly competition, reinforcing players’ commitment. For instance, Clash of Clans encourages players to showcase their armies and trophies, fueling ongoing collection efforts.
